Eli Whitney
Eli Whitney was a 18th and 19th century American inventor best known for his invention of the cotton gin in 1793. This machine dramatically improved the speed and efficiency of separating cotton fibers from their seeds. His work on interchangeable parts also influenced early manufacturing techniques. Chuck Hull
Chuck Hull developed stereolithography, a pioneering method for creating three-dimensional objects from liquid resins using ultraviolet light. This innovation fundamentally shaped modern manufacturing and is now utilized by engineers, designers, and manufacturers needing rapid prototyping or custom part production. His work established 3D Systems as a leader in additive manufacturing technology.
